Single ply ro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of made from a single layer of membrane material and installing a new, durable roofing system. This process typically includes inspecting the current roof, preparing the surface, and carefully installing a new membrane that provides a seamless, waterproof barrier. The goal is to ensure the roof is restored to a condition that protects the property from water intrusion, leaks, and weather damage, helping to extend the lifespan of the building’s roof system.
This service is especially valuable for resolving common roofing problems such as persistent leaks, membrane deterioration, punctures, or cracks that compromise the roof’s integrity.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ause single ply membranes to weaken or develop damage, leading to increased energy costs and potential interior damage. Replacing an aging or damaged roof with a new single ply membrane helps prevent further issues and provides a reliable, long-lasting solution for maintaining the property's struct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Single Ply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or patching or membrane repairs typically cost between $250 and $600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this range involve simple fixes on smaller roof sections. Larger or more complex repairs can sometimes exceed this range but are less common.
Partial Replacement - replacing sections of a single ply roof generally falls between $1,500 and $4,000, depending on the size and materials used. Many projects in this category are mid-scale and stay within this range, while larger areas may push costs higher.
Full Roof Replacement - complete replacement of a single ply roof usually costs between $5,000 and $15,000 for typical commercial or larger residential buildings. Most full replacements fall into the middle of this range, with more extensive or complex projects reaching higher costs.
Large or Complex Projects - very large or intricate roof replacements can exceed $20,000, especially for high-end materials or challenging structures. Such projects are less frequent but represent the upper end of typical cost estimates for single ply roof replacements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is single ply roof replacement? Single ply roof replacement involves removing an existing roofing membrane and installing a new one, typically made from materials like TPO, PVC, or EPDM, to restore roof integrity.
How do I know if my roof needs replacement? Signs such as persistent leaks, membrane damage, or widespread aging can indicate the need for roof replacement, which local contractors can assess during an inspection.
What types of materials are used in single ply roof replacement? Common materials include TPO, PVC, and EPDM membranes, chosen for their durability and resistance to weathering, by service providers experienced in single ply systems.
Can a single ply ro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damages can often be repaired, but extensive issues or aging membrane may require complete replacement, which local contractors can determine during evaluation.
